Tengo un servidor en el que tengo virtualbox corriendo sin GUI, y que se daño la placa base y al cambiar el hardware tomo la placa de red como eth4, y el virtualbox espera la eth0. puedo hacerle creer que existe la eth0 para poder levantar la maquina?
Esto me lo he encontrado en la red espero te sirva
CAMBIAR EL NOMBRE DE LAS TARJETAS DE RED CON UDEV
Cuando trabajo con máquinas virtuales, siempre creo una plantilla con un sistema actualizado a la última versión y lo voy clonando según necesito nuevas máquinas virtuales.
El problema que existe con las tarjetas de red, es que en las máquinas clonadas los interfaces ya no comenzarán por*eth0* sino que tendrán otro nombre diferente ( *eth3,* *eth4*, etc … )
Esto también ocurre cuando instalas un sistema que tiene varias tarjetas de red, nada te garantiza que la tarjeta que tu quieres que sea eth0 lo sea al finalizar la instalación.
Para esto podemos utilizar las reglas *udev,* y filtrar por la dirección MAC para asignar el nombre que queremos a cada tarjeta.
En mi caso, siempre creo el archivo */etc/udev/rules.d/97-network.rules* con el siguiente contenido :
KERNEL=="eth*", SYSFS{address}=="xx:xx:xx:xx:xx:xx", NAME="eth0"
Siendo “xx:xx:xx:xx:xx:xx” la dirección MAC de la tarjeta.
Podemos añadir tantas líneas como necesitemos para configurar todas las tarjetas de red.
Una vez que hayamos reiniciado el equipo, cada tarjeta tendrá el nombre que queremos.
2014-02-05 Maxi maximiliano.duarte@gmail.com:
Tengo un servidor en el que tengo virtualbox corriendo sin GUI, y que se daño la placa base y al cambiar el hardware tomo la placa de red como eth4, y el virtualbox espera la eth0. puedo hacerle creer que existe la eth0 para poder levantar la maquina?
-- El que pregunta aprende, y el que contesta aprende a responder.
No a la obsolecencia programada:
http://www.rtve.es/noticias/20110104/productos-consumo-duran-cada-vez-menos/...
Linux User #495070 http://domonetic.com/blog _______________________________________________ CentOS-es mailing list CentOS-es@centos.org http://lists.centos.org/mailman/listinfo/centos-es
Agregando a lo que comenta Mario Villela te dejo este link
- http://desdelocalhost.blogspot.mx/2013/04/renombrar-interfaz-de-red-en-cento...
El 5 de febrero de 2014, 11:53, Mario Villela Larraza < mario.villelalarraza@gmail.com> escribió:
Esto me lo he encontrado en la red espero te sirva
CAMBIAR EL NOMBRE DE LAS TARJETAS DE RED CON UDEV
Cuando trabajo con máquinas virtuales, siempre creo una plantilla con un sistema actualizado a la última versión y lo voy clonando según necesito nuevas máquinas virtuales.
El problema que existe con las tarjetas de red, es que en las máquinas clonadas los interfaces ya no comenzarán por*eth0* sino que tendrán otro nombre diferente ( *eth3,* *eth4*, etc ... )
Esto también ocurre cuando instalas un sistema que tiene varias tarjetas de red, nada te garantiza que la tarjeta que tu quieres que sea eth0 lo sea al finalizar la instalación.
Para esto podemos utilizar las reglas *udev,* y filtrar por la dirección MAC para asignar el nombre que queremos a cada tarjeta.
En mi caso, siempre creo el archivo */etc/udev/rules.d/97-network.rules* con el siguiente contenido :
KERNEL=="eth*", SYSFS{address}=="xx:xx:xx:xx:xx:xx", NAME="eth0"
Siendo "xx:xx:xx:xx:xx:xx" la dirección MAC de la tarjeta.
Podemos añadir tantas líneas como necesitemos para configurar todas las tarjetas de red.
Una vez que hayamos reiniciado el equipo, cada tarjeta tendrá el nombre que queremos.
2014-02-05 Maxi maximiliano.duarte@gmail.com:
Tengo un servidor en el que tengo virtualbox corriendo sin GUI, y que se daño la placa base y al cambiar el hardware tomo la placa de red como eth4, y el virtualbox espera la eth0. puedo hacerle creer que existe la eth0 para poder levantar la maquina?
-- El que pregunta aprende, y el que contesta aprende a responder.
No a la obsolecencia programada:
http://www.rtve.es/noticias/20110104/productos-consumo-duran-cada-vez-menos/...
Linux User #495070 http://domonetic.com/blog _______________________________________________ CentOS-es mailing list CentOS-es@centos.org http://lists.centos.org/mailman/listinfo/centos-es
-- Mario Villela Larraza mario.villelalarraza@gmail.com Cel 0445512591926 _______________________________________________ CentOS-es mailing list CentOS-es@centos.org http://lists.centos.org/mailman/listinfo/centos-es
El día 5 de febrero de 2014, 15:38, J. Armando Uch jahrmando@gmail.com escribió:
Agregando a lo que comenta Mario Villela te dejo este link
http://desdelocalhost.blogspot.mx/2013/04/renombrar-interfaz-de-red-en-cento...
El 5 de febrero de 2014, 11:53, Mario Villela Larraza < mario.villelalarraza@gmail.com> escribió:
Esto me lo he encontrado en la red espero te sirva
CAMBIAR EL NOMBRE DE LAS TARJETAS DE RED CON UDEV
Cuando trabajo con máquinas virtuales, siempre creo una plantilla con un sistema actualizado a la última versión y lo voy clonando según necesito nuevas máquinas virtuales.
El problema que existe con las tarjetas de red, es que en las máquinas clonadas los interfaces ya no comenzarán por*eth0* sino que tendrán otro nombre diferente ( *eth3,* *eth4*, etc ... )
Esto también ocurre cuando instalas un sistema que tiene varias tarjetas de red, nada te garantiza que la tarjeta que tu quieres que sea eth0 lo sea al finalizar la instalación.
Para esto podemos utilizar las reglas *udev,* y filtrar por la dirección MAC para asignar el nombre que queremos a cada tarjeta.
En mi caso, siempre creo el archivo */etc/udev/rules.d/97-network.rules* con el siguiente contenido :
KERNEL=="eth*", SYSFS{address}=="xx:xx:xx:xx:xx:xx", NAME="eth0"
Siendo "xx:xx:xx:xx:xx:xx" la dirección MAC de la tarjeta.
Podemos añadir tantas líneas como necesitemos para configurar todas las tarjetas de red.
Una vez que hayamos reiniciado el equipo, cada tarjeta tendrá el nombre que queremos.
2014-02-05 Maxi maximiliano.duarte@gmail.com:
Tengo un servidor en el que tengo virtualbox corriendo sin GUI, y que se daño la placa base y al cambiar el hardware tomo la placa de red como eth4, y el virtualbox espera la eth0. puedo hacerle creer que existe la eth0 para poder levantar la maquina?
-- El que pregunta aprende, y el que contesta aprende a responder.
No a la obsolecencia programada:
http://www.rtve.es/noticias/20110104/productos-consumo-duran-cada-vez-menos/...
Linux User #495070 http://domonetic.com/blog _______________________________________________ CentOS-es mailing list CentOS-es@centos.org http://lists.centos.org/mailman/listinfo/centos-es
-- Mario Villela Larraza mario.villelalarraza@gmail.com Cel 0445512591926 _______________________________________________ CentOS-es mailing list CentOS-es@centos.org http://lists.centos.org/mailman/listinfo/centos-es
-- *J. Armando Uch*
*@jahrmando https://twitter.com/jahrmando * _______________________________________________ CentOS-es mailing list CentOS-es@centos.org http://lists.centos.org/mailman/listinfo/centos-es
Si sabia que se podia hacer esto, pero estaba de vacaciones y metio mano otra persona, y creo que debe haber cambiado algo mas en las reglas del firewall. Pude solucionarlo agregando otro bridge a la configuracion de la maquina virtual que apunta a la eth4.
Igual ya le queda poco a este server, y voy a hacer una instalacion limpia y ordena, despues con mas tiempo. Gracias por la ayuda
On 02/05/2014 12:43 PM, Maxi wrote:
Tengo un servidor en el que tengo virtualbox corriendo sin GUI, y que se daño la placa base y al cambiar el hardware tomo la placa de red como eth4, y el virtualbox espera la eth0. puedo hacerle creer que existe la eth0 para poder levantar la maquina?
eliminas /etc/udev/rules.d/70-persistent-net.rules y reinicias el equipo